Output 6e62b74e264233a94134f8ac6e2a1d79ccca2ecf688fbc34ea8be7790db8a1ae:0

value
9500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0008592d1953db43a46a78faeb2bb69d43fb6e20 OP_EQUALVERIFY OP_CHECKSIG
address
11B145kvBYhCTfqwoATPo28vzbiin89WZ
transaction
6e62b74e264233a94134f8ac6e2a1d79ccca2ecf688fbc34ea8be7790db8a1ae
spent
true